When a sewer line fails, the lowest plumbing quote is not necessarily the lowest overall cost. In North Texas, what happens after the pipe is replaced can add thousands of dollars to the final bill, particularly when excavation affects a driveway, landscaping, mature trees, or the concrete slab beneath the house.
As a general DFW starting point, a standard full-line traditional sewer replacement averages around $4,000 to $15,000+ before restoration, while trenchless alternatives typically range from approximately $3,000 to $12,000+. Actual pricing depends heavily on pipe length, depth, condition, access, and the method used. Current Dallas-area cost data likewise shows that excavation and restoration can make up a substantial portion of a traditional sewer replacement.
Real-World Example: Last year, we worked with a homeowner in Mesquite’s Woodcreek neighborhood. They chose a traditional dig-and-replace quote that was about $2,000 less than our trenchless proposal. Once the work was done, the driveway had to be cut and repaved (~$3,000), the landscaping restored (~$800), and the soil around the trench had settled, requiring additional grading (~$600). Their “savings” had become a $2,000 loss!
That’s why, when we discuss trenchless sewer repair cost, we look beyond the price of putting a new pipe in the ground. In DFW, the soil, foundation, landscaping, and architecture can determine what you actually spend.
1. The DFW “Black Texas Gumbo” Clay Soil
North Texas is known for expansive clay soils that can shrink during prolonged dry periods and swell when moisture returns. Research from Texas A&M Transportation Institute documents significant shrink-swell behavior in expansive soils in the DFW area.
That movement matters when replacing underground sewer lines.
The Traditional Dig Penalty
Traditional replacement requires opening a trench along the pipe’s route. Once that trench is backfilled, the soil has been disturbed and has to be properly compacted.
In expansive North Texas clay, poor or inadequate compaction can leave homeowners dealing with settling months after the plumbing work is finished. Low spots can develop in lawns, new sod can be damaged, and paved areas can crack or settle.
A professional replacement therefore involves more than digging out the old pipe and dropping in a new one. The condition of the soil, depth of excavation, backfill material, and restoration all affect the final cost.
The Trenchless Advantage
Trenchless methods minimize surface excavation. With pipe bursting, for example, the existing sewer is fractured underground while a new pipe is pulled into its place. The new pipe can be high-density polyethylene (HDPE), which is flexible and installed with fewer joints than conventional segmented pipe.
Texas Department of Transportation specifications describe pipe bursting as a process in which the existing pipe is broken while a replacement HDPE pipe is pulled into the resulting path.
The important financial advantage is not simply the pipe itself. Much less of the surrounding soil is disturbed, reducing the amount of excavation and restoration that has to be paid for.
2. Slab-on-Grade Foundations
Most DFW homes are built on concrete slab-on-grade foundations rather than the deep basements common in colder regions.
That changes the economics of sewer repair considerably.
The Traditional Dig Penalty
When a sewer line runs beneath the house, traditional replacement has to reach it somehow. That can mean cutting through flooring and concrete or excavating and tunneling beneath the slab.
Either option can turn a relatively straightforward sewer replacement into a much larger construction project. Flooring may need to be removed and replaced, concrete repaired, and interior areas restored after the plumbing work is complete.
The exact cost of under-slab work varies enormously with access, depth, pipe location, and construction. Dallas-area cost data places excavation at roughly 30% to 40% of a typical sewer replacement, with under-slab and heavy-restoration projects toward the expensive end.
The Trenchless Advantage
Trenchless methods can often address a sewer line beneath the home from access points outside.
Cured-in-place pipe (CIPP) lining installs a new structural liner inside the existing pipe, while pipe bursting replaces the old line by pulling a new pipe through its underground path. Both approaches can dramatically reduce the amount of interior demolition required when the existing pipe and site conditions are suitable.
That does not mean trenchless work requires zero excavation. Access pits are still necessary, and some properties simply are not good candidates for every trenchless method. But compared with opening a slab and rebuilding finished living space, limited exterior access can be a major cost advantage.
3. Tree Roots: Live Oaks and Cedar Elms
Established DFW neighborhoods such as East Dallas, Plano, and the TCU area of Fort Worth contain mature trees with extensive root systems.
Tree roots naturally seek moisture. If a sewer pipe has aging joints, cracks, or other openings, roots can enter the line and contribute to recurring blockages and damage.
The Traditional Dig Penalty
Digging a sewer trench through an established yard can put major roots directly in the excavation path. Cutting significant structural roots can damage a mature tree or create a much larger landscaping problem.
The financial consequence can extend well beyond the plumbing invoice. Mature-tree removal and replacement can cost thousands of dollars depending on the species, size, access, and required equipment.
We therefore consider the landscaping as part of the project, not an afterthought.
The Trenchless Advantage
Because trenchless methods work underground through relatively small access points, they can often preserve lawns, landscaping, and mature trees that would otherwise sit directly over the excavation.
This is one of the clearest examples of why the cheapest plumbing quote can become the most expensive project overall. If traditional excavation saves $2,000 on the initial plumbing work but destroys a mature tree and requires major landscaping restoration, the apparent savings may disappear quickly.
DFW Sewer Repair Cost Comparison
| Component | Traditional Dig-and-Replace | Trenchless Lining/Bursting |
|---|---|---|
| Plumbing quote (base) | $4,000–$15,000+ | $3,000–$12,000+ |
| Slab work / under-home access | $2,500–$10,000+ extra | Often avoided with suitable access |
| Driveway / paving restoration | $2,000–$5,000+ | Often minimal or avoided |
| Clay trench compaction risk | High | Low, because most soil remains undisturbed |
| Landscaping / tree disruption | Potentially substantial | Usually much lower |
These are planning ranges, not guaranteed prices. Dallas-area costs vary substantially according to pipe length, access, depth, material, permits, and the condition of the existing line. Current local cost guides also show wide variation in per-foot pricing for both traditional and trenchless replacement.
So, Which Costs Less?
There is no universal answer. For a short, easily accessible sewer line running through an open yard, traditional excavation may still be the most economical option. If the line runs beneath a slab, driveway, established landscaping, or mature trees, trenchless repair can become financially attractive even when its initial plumbing price is higher.
That’s the key distinction we want DFW homeowners to understand: compare the total project cost, not just the pipe replacement price.
